 +==== Anzahl an gestarteten Instanzen je Tag ====
 +<code sql>
 +SELECT ​
 +  concat(to_char(inst.creationtime,'​yy'​),​ concat(to_char(inst.creationtime,'​mm'​),​ to_char(inst.creationtime,'​dd'​))) AS Tag, SUM(1) as Count
 +  FROM view_instance inst
 +  group by concat(to_char(inst.creationtime,'​yy'​),​ concat(to_char(inst.creationtime,'​mm'​),​ to_char(inst.creationtime,'​dd'​)))
 +</​code>​

 +==== Durchschnittliche Anzahl an gestarteten Instanzen je Tag pro Monat (bei 22 Arbeitstagen im Monat) ====
 +<code sql>
 +SELECT ​
 +  concat(to_char(inst.creationtime,'​yy'​),​ to_char(inst.creationtime,'​mm'​)) AS Monat, ROUND(SUM(1)/​22,​1) as "​Average per day"
 +  FROM view_instance inst
 +group by concat(to_char(inst.creationtime,'​yy'​),​ to_char(inst.creationtime,'​mm'​))
 +</​code>​

 +==== Anzahl an gestarteten Instanzen je Monat ====
 +<code sql>
 +SELECT ​
 +  concat(to_char(inst.creationtime,'​yy'​),​ to_char(inst.creationtime,'​mm'​)) AS Monat, SUM(1) as Anzahl
 +  FROM view_instance inst
 +  group by concat(to_char(inst.creationtime,'​yy'​),​ to_char(inst.creationtime,'​mm'​))
 +</​code>​
